Plan Pipeline Orchestrator
Orchestrates the complete plan-to-execution pipeline. Can run the full pipeline or a single isolated stage.
Stages
| Stage | Skill |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| /plan-pipeline:ceo-review |
Challenge the brief, lock product direction |
| 2 | /plan-pipeline:eng-review |
Lock architecture, diagrams, and test matrix |
| 3 | /plan-pipeline:start |
5-phase planning: PRD, research, ADRs, task list |
| 4 | /plan-pipeline:validate |
2-layer validation before any code is written |
| 5 | /plan-pipeline:execute |
Worktree isolation, parallel agents, quality gate, PR |
Usage
/plan-pipeline # full pipeline, asks for context
/plan-pipeline --from=start # skip gates, start from planning phase
/plan-pipeline --from=validate # validate an existing plan
/plan-pipeline --from=execute # execute a validated plan
When to Use Each Stage
ceo-review: use before any significant feature when the direction is not locked. Especially valuable when the request is specific (specificity signals collapsed solution space).
eng-review: use after direction is locked. Required for features with async components, external dependencies, or multi-step flows.
start: use for any non-trivial feature touching more than 2 files or involving architecture decisions.
validate: always before execute. The cost of validation is negligible against the cost of discovering issues mid-execution.
execute: after validate confirms all issues are resolved.
Workflow
- Collect context: what are we building, and what stage do we start from?
- ceo-review: product direction gate (can be skipped with
--from=eng-reviewor later) - eng-review: architecture gate (can be skipped with
--from=startor later) - CHECKPOINT: ask user to confirm direction and architecture before planning
- start: run 5-phase planning, produce
docs/plans/plan-{name}.md - CHECKPOINT: present plan for review before validation
- validate: 2-layer validation (structural + specialist agents)
- execute: worktree isolation -> parallel agents -> quality gate -> PR
